Palladium-catalyzed alkynylation of allylic gem-difluorides
Palladium-catalyzed alkynylation of allylic gem-difluorides† Herein, a palladium-catalyzed regioselective alkynylation, esterification, and amination of allylic gem-difluorides via C–F bond activation/transmetallation/β-C elimination or nucleophilic attack has been achieved. This innovative protocol showcases an extensive substrate range and operates efficiently under mild reaction conditions, resulting in high product yields and Z-selectivity.
Palladium-Catalyzed Diversified Synthesis of Monofluorinated Alkenes from Allylic gem-Difluorides through Pd-OH Intermediate
Significant advancements in synthesis of monofluoroalkenes via palladium-catalyzed reactions involving allylic gem-difluorides and diverse nucleophiles have been achieved. This method allows regioselective arylation, alkylation, allylation, alkenylation, and hydrogenation of allylic gem-difluorides, yielding high Z-selectivity and favorable product yields under mild conditions. Tolerating various functional groups, these transformations utilize a common Pd–OH intermediate.
